Scott Ferguson launched Ferrispark Records in October of 2001 with
the pressing of five hundred copies of the Dump Days E.P. The title
track Dump Days echoed in warehouses and clubs around the world,
slowly becoming a underground classic. After falling into the hands
of Dj Hell and another to Doc Martin, it was licensed by Gigolo
Records and Classic Music Company. Finally established as a
producer, it was clear that innovation and uniqueness were to be
the hallmarks of Scott Ferguson and Ferrispark Records.
Here's the opening salvo...track one (the title track) is a bit
plastic dreams a bit nugroove (dig those crazy keys) and a bit
outofthisworld as a result. On tracks two and three the tempo
drops precipitously: "Theme (Part 1)" resembles a Robert Hood
downbeat moment and "Free All Political Prisoners" has a definite
message over its subtle 4/4.
